The expression order of mass is particularly tied to the roman rite where the sections under that title in the roman missal also contain a set of liturgical texts that recur in most or in all eucharistic liturgies the socalled invariable texts. Order of mass is an outline of a mass celebration, describing how and in what order liturgical texts and rituals are employed to constitute a mass.
